  • Event: Reduced Weekend Go Train Service
  • Time Frame: Friday April 11 2014 7:00 pm to end of day Sunday April 13: Friday April 25 2014 from 7:00 pm to end of day Sunday April 27 2014
  • What this means for the traveller:
  1. Go Trains will only travel to/from Oshawa GO station once per hour:
  2. GO Shuttle buses will operate between Oshawa GO (Platform 5) and Whitby GO (bus loop, on the NORTH side of the station):
  3. GO Bus Route 90 & 91 will hold to connect to the GO shuttle buses:
  4. Regular 30 minute train service will continue between Whitby GO and Union:
  5. If you normally drive to Oshawa GO, consider driving to Whitby instead.

Whitby 2 Me Diversity Art Event

Copy of Whitby Ethno-cultural and Diversity Committee Logo

We are looking for creative expressions of diversity in our community illustrated through art. Students of all ages are eligible to participate!

The exhibition, sponsored by Whitby’s Ethno-cultural and Diversity Advisory Committee (EDAC) and the Whitby Public Library, will be on view for the month of May at the Whitby Central Library. A reception will be held on Wednesday, May 7, where attendees can vote for their favourite piece of art and the top three winners will be announced. Winners will also have their works displayed at the Station Gallery.

**Deadline for submissions: April 7, 2014**
